French-swiss joint win in the 2019 Red Bull X-Alps Prologue
The three joint winners, Maurer, Outters and Pinot all win a coveted extra Night Pass. This allows them to hike through the night during one night of the Red Bull X-Alps.
The news from the summit at Turnpoint 1 is that the wind is too strong to allow safe competition flying. This means the race time will stop when the athletes get to Turnpoint 1. Athletes can then either hike back down, or choose to fly down if they want.
